Direct measurements of DNA fragmentation induced by heavy ions

Unrepaired double-strand breaks (DSB) in the sugarphosphate backbone of the DNA molecule resulting from exposure of cells to ionising radiation are believed to be critical lesions that can lead to cell killing, mutation and carcinogenesis. Moreover, the pattern of DNA fragmentation is directly related to radiation track structure and, in the case of high-LET radiation, becomes determined by the spatial localisation of ionising events near the centre of the track. [1] Recent pulsed field electrophoresis data have confirmed that the induction of DSBs after high LET irradiation is non-randomly located along DNA and forms clusters of multiply damaged sites that split the DNA helix into a set of small fragments [2]. However, production of multiply fragmented DNA is difficult to assess by conventional methods, since these assays usually can not resolve DNA fragments below 1 kbp. In contrast, by use of Atomic Force Microscopy (AFM), it is possible to directly visualise the damage provoked by radiation.
